  • Power Issues: This is often the first thing people notice. The MR993BG won't turn on, or it powers off randomly. This could be due to a faulty power supply, a damaged power cord, or even an internal component issue. A dead device can be frustrating, but let's see if we can get it working again. The first step, check the power cord! Make sure it's securely plugged into both the device and the wall outlet. Sometimes, it’s that simple. If that doesn't work, try a different outlet to rule out any issues with your power source. Check the power brick! The external power supply (the brick) can fail. Look for any signs of damage like bulging or discoloration. If you have a multimeter, you can test the output voltage of the power supply. If you're not comfortable working with electricity, it's best to consult a professional. Lastly, if none of those work, the device's internal power components might be damaged, and you might need professional help. However, you can save some bucks by trying the previous steps.
  • Connectivity Problems: Is your MR993BG failing to connect to Wi-Fi or other devices? Connectivity issues are super common, especially in a world where everything needs to be connected. These problems can be frustrating, so let's try some easy fixes. First, make sure Wi-Fi is enabled on your device. Sometimes, it's a simple toggle switch you've accidentally turned off. Check your Wi-Fi router. Is it working correctly? Is the MR993BG within range? Try restarting your router; this often resolves temporary connection hiccups. If you're still facing problems, try forgetting the Wi-Fi network on your device and re-entering the password. Make sure you're entering the correct password! If that doesn't do the trick, consider updating the device's firmware. Outdated firmware can cause all sorts of connectivity issues. Consult the device's manual to find out how to update the firmware. If the problem persists, the device’s internal Wi-Fi module might be faulty, requiring professional repair.
  • Display Malfunctions: A blurry screen, dead pixels, or a completely blank display? Display issues can range from minor annoyances to major problems that make the MR993BG unusable. First, try a simple reboot. Hold down the power button until the device restarts. This can often clear up minor software glitches. Check the display cable. If you’re comfortable opening the device, check the connection of the display cable to the main board. Make sure it's securely connected. Examine the screen for physical damage. Cracks or damage will likely require a screen replacement. If the issue is with the backlight, it could be a hardware problem, and you might need to consult a repair specialist. If none of these steps work, it's highly likely that you'll need to replace the screen assembly. This is often the case if you're seeing a blank screen or a screen with distorted images. Replacing the screen assembly can be a bit tricky, so make sure you follow the instructions carefully or seek professional help.

Basic Tools and Supplies for MR993BG Repairs

Now that you know how to diagnose the problem, let's talk about the tools you might need to actually fix your MR993BG. Having the right tools makes the repair process easier and safer. Don't worry, you don't need a professional workshop to get started. Here's a list of basic tools and supplies that will come in handy when you're working on your device. Let’s make sure you’re prepared to tackle those repairs like a pro! With these tools, you'll be able to handle many of the common repairs and maintenance tasks. Are you ready?

  • Screwdrivers: You'll need a set of small screwdrivers, including Phillips head and flathead, for opening the device and removing screws. Make sure you have a variety of sizes! Look for a screwdriver kit that includes a good range of sizes. This is essential for opening the device. Consider an electronics screwdriver set; they're designed for small electronics.
  • Spudger or Plastic Opening Tools: These are essential for gently prying open the device without scratching or damaging the housing. A spudger is a small, plastic tool perfect for prying open devices. This helps you to avoid scratching the device's casing. They are super helpful for separating components without causing damage.
  • Tweezers: Tweezers are great for handling small screws, connectors, and other tiny components. Choose a pair with fine tips for precision. They'll make handling those tiny screws a lot easier. These are essential for handling small parts.
  • Multimeter: A multimeter is a must-have if you're testing electrical components. It can measure voltage, current, and resistance. This will help you identify faulty components. It's helpful for diagnosing power and circuit issues.
  • Anti-Static Wrist Strap: To prevent damage to sensitive electronic components from static electricity, wear an anti-static wrist strap. This is a crucial safety precaution! This helps prevent damage to sensitive electronic components.
  • Cleaning Supplies: Get some isopropyl alcohol and a soft cloth for cleaning components. You'll need this for cleaning the components. Use isopropyl alcohol to clean any residue.
  • Replacement Parts: Have replacement parts ready if you know what needs replacing! If you know what's broken, order the replacement parts ahead of time. This saves time and ensures you can complete the repair.
  • Work Surface: A clean, well-lit workspace is essential. This could be your kitchen table, a desk, or any other area where you can comfortably work. Be sure to have a well-lit area to work in. It'll make things easier to see. Having a good workspace can make your repair process much easier.
